Last-Minute Christmas Decorating Ideas
We all have at least one in our lives. People whose homes are perfectly decorated for Christmas at least a month before the holidays. Not that it’s a competition or anything (right?!), but, if you’re planning to host a gathering over the holidays, you want your place to look its best too. Just in case you didn’t find enough time to decorate until the day before your guests arrive, we’ve put together the following last minute Christmas decorating ideas for you. But they can work for you even if your house was perfectly decorated a month ago!
- Capture the Light
If you have a mason jar, put a string of small christmas tree lights, along with some tinsel, pine cones, tree branches, and/or whatever you find that works, into it and turn ‘em on. First decoration: done.
- Glitter Cones
This one makes a great coffee table or dining table centerpiece. Get some pine cones from your yard or a neighbour’s. Spray them with gold, silver, red and/or green glitter paint. Let them dry and put them in a large decorative bowl. That’s it, you’re done. You can add some tree decorations, tinsel or anything that works, to kick this one up a notch.
- Pine Tree in a Vase
Get your largest and/or nicest glass vase. Cut some pine branches from your tree to fit in the vase. Arrange them in the vase. Another hand-made Christmas decoration done.
You can add pine cones and red ribbon for more colour. If you have the time, strip some pine branches bare, spray paint them white, red, green, gold or silver, put it in the vase and add small decorations to the ends of the branches.
If you prefer, fill the vase with Christmas ornaments.
- The Folding Ladder Tree
If you want, this one can take the place of an actual Christmas tree. Get the ladder from the garage. Set it up in the living room in its familiar “A” shape. String your tree lights all over the legs and steps. Hang ornaments on the inside of the ladder, from the top rung on down, with different lengths of string. If you don’t mind having a coloured ladder for your summer chores, you can paint it too.
- A Festive Area Rug
If you don’t have time for anything else, hit the stores or the internet and find yourself a holiday-themed area rug. It will put your entire room into the holiday spirit even if you don’t have any other decorations.
